WebNov 17, 2024 · Located just over 20 miles south of Nashville is a fast-growing Tennessean city in Williamson County. Franklin was founded in 1799 by Abram Maury, Jr., who named the city after founding father Benjamin Franklin. The town is well-known for the Battle of Franklin, which occurred in the city on November 30, 1864, during the American Civil War.

WebMay 26, 2024 · Old Hickory Beach on Old Hickory Lake offers a beach-like experience only minutes from Inglewood, East Nashville, and Madison.
